Why you feel flat — and whether it is iron, thyroid, or the machinery itself. We measure your B vitamins by what they are actually doing in your body rather than what is floating in your blood, and we follow the full cycle your cells use to turn food into energy.
The nutrients your immune system draws on, how much background inflammation you are carrying, and how well you are defending your cells — including a direct measure of oxidative damage to your DNA.
The nutrients your brain runs on, and the pathways that use them. We measure the breakdown products of serotonin, dopamine and adrenaline, your methylation status, and how your body is handling tryptophan — the amino acid that becomes both serotonin and vitamin B3.
The complete map underneath the other four. Every mineral measured inside your red blood cells — a longer-term view than serum gives — all 26 amino acids, your collagen and muscle markers, and the liver and kidney function that determines how well you absorb and clear what you take in.
Twenty-two markers of what you are taking on, rather than what you are short of. Lead, mercury, cadmium and arsenic measured directly in whole blood, alongside urinary markers of the everyday chemical load from plastics, traffic, solvents and packaging. These sit outside your five foundation scores because they answer a different question. They are measured to the same standard and reviewed by our team, and if anything is elevated we tell you plainly what it means and what to do next.
Twenty-eight metabolites produced by the bacteria and yeasts living in your gut, measured in urine, plus how your body handles oxalate. Includes established markers for Clostridia and Candida activity. We report these with context rather than folding them into a score, and we want to be straight with you about why: they are indicative, not definitive. They point to patterns worth discussing, several of them shift with what you ate this week, and none of them replaces a stool test. Your practitioner review is where they earn their keep.
